White doves circling in the sky during the memorial service to Ann d’Harnoncourt yesterday at the PMA.

While the Chamber Orchestra played Fanfare for the Common Man (Hear it here) someone behind the stage released a flock of white doves into the sky. The birds flew over the crowd and circled in the distance while the sad music played. At times the birds caught the late afternoon sunlight and seemed like diamonds twinkling in the clouds. Then they would circle around and completely disappear. It was sad and sweet and brought everyone to tears. Ed Wise and his New Orleans Jazz Band brought everybody back to earth with their great rendition of When the Saints Go Marching In.

The speeches were warm and wonderful and told of a woman with natural grace and love of people who everyone — even those who only knew her a little — claimed as their own. Pretty much everyone said we will move forward but it won’t be the same.
